Under argon, 2.5 g of 3-[5-(4-fluorophenyl)-5-hydroxypentanoyl]-4-phenyloxazolidin-2-one were dissolved in 30 ml of dichloromethane. 3.9 g of 4-[(4-fluorophenylimino)-methyl]-benzonitrile were added and the mixture was cooled to −10° C. 6.4 ml of diisopropylethylamine and, over a period of 30 min, 4.05 ml of trimethylsilyl chloride were added to this mixture so that the temperature did not exceed −5° C. The mixture was stirred at this temperature for 1 additional hour and then cooled to −25° C. 0.8 ml of titanium tetrachloride were then added slowly. The dark mixture was stirred at a temperature ranging from −25 to −30° C. overnight and then decomposed using 35 ml of a 7 percent strength solution of tartaric acid and then stirred at room temperature for another hour. 15 ml of a 20 percent strength solution of sodium bicarbonate were then added, and the mixture was again stirred for 1 hour. Following magnesium sulfate and concentrated to about 10 ml. Following the addition of 2 ml of bistrimethylsilylacetamide, the mixture was heated at reflux for 30 min and then concentrated under reduced pressure. The residue was crystallized using ethyl acetate/heptane. The product was filtered off with suction and dried under reduced pressure. This gave the product of molecular weight 653.81 (C37H37F2N3O4Si); MS (ESI+): 654.3 (M+H+), 582.2 (M+H+—Si(CH3)3).
